See the Orange Culture ready to wear Autumn Winter 2017 collection for Heineken Lagos Fashion and Design Week. When speaking to the designer behind the brand Adebayo Oke-Lawal, here’s what he told BellaNaija Style;

How will you describe your identity as a brand?

The brand’s identity is built on the idea that there isn’t just one type of a Nigerian man. We explore the uninhibited modern day Alternate Nigerian man – fighting stereotypes and discussing the things he feels, touches and tries to emote. We find beauty in his vulnerability and the battles he may have fought. As an androgynous menswear brand, we use our delicate cuts, emotional prints and fabrication to continuously express this to our consumers. For us, the story is a huge part of our identity every season. Our brand identity has nothing to do with political correctness, we continue to go against the grain.

“Orange in our name pinpoints the average man’s first approach to the brand – it’s a unique colour, odd and hard to adhere to but upon close observation becomes really beautiful.”
